Calhoun, GA, May 21, 2009– Mannington Commercial, fresh off its purchase of rubber firm Burke Industries last June, has launched its first Mannington branded line of rubber tile, wall base and stair treads.
"We saw a real opportunity in the marketplace, to provide a truly premium rubber offering that meets the highest design expectations," says Zack Zehner, vice president of commercial hard surface.
For full color integration across a project, Mannington has created the Sync coordinated color palette: 25 colors that are uniform across the full product line and coordinate with Mannington VCT.
At NeoCon 2009, Mannington will also introduce a line of rubber tiles designed by global architectural firm HOK.
